時(shí)間:2024-03-26 14:46作者:下載吧人氣:30
MongoDB,開(kāi)源免費(fèi)的文檔型數(shù)據(jù)庫(kù),是最受歡迎的NoSQL數(shù)據(jù)庫(kù)之一。MongoDB引入了一種新型的數(shù)據(jù)模型,可以跨越多個(gè)獨(dú)立的數(shù)據(jù)庫(kù),傳統(tǒng)的關(guān)系型數(shù)據(jù)庫(kù)只能使用像SQL語(yǔ)句等傳統(tǒng)的查詢(xún)方式來(lái)存儲(chǔ)數(shù)據(jù)。MongoDB中支持一種叫做“文檔”的特殊結(jié)構(gòu),可以支持多層結(jié)構(gòu)的對(duì)象數(shù)組。
MongoDB的Object數(shù)組構(gòu)建高效的文檔型數(shù)據(jù)庫(kù),可以顯著地提高數(shù)據(jù)庫(kù)的處理能力。它支持多個(gè)文檔存儲(chǔ),即在一個(gè)文檔中存儲(chǔ)另一個(gè)文檔。這種索引模式可以提高查詢(xún)效率,也可以極大地減少查詢(xún)時(shí)間。這是由于MongoDB數(shù)據(jù)庫(kù)將字段組織在一起,保存在同一個(gè)文檔中,這樣就可以確保每個(gè)查詢(xún)只需遍歷一次文檔。另外,由于MongoDB允許對(duì)文檔存儲(chǔ)共享相似字段,可以使用動(dòng)態(tài)查詢(xún)從這些文檔中檢索數(shù)據(jù),極大地提高查詢(xún)性能。
MongoDB的Object數(shù)組還可以改進(jìn)效率。比如,它允許使用索引和查詢(xún),可以比SQL更快地完成查詢(xún)。MongoDB還支持多個(gè)連接器,可以提升多核處理器的并行處理能力。它還支持web應(yīng)用的輕量級(jí)緩存,可以從緩存中檢索數(shù)據(jù),從而改善應(yīng)用程序的性能。
最后,MongoDB可以為用戶(hù)提供一個(gè)強(qiáng)大、可擴(kuò)展的數(shù)據(jù)存儲(chǔ)系統(tǒng),可以有效地構(gòu)建高效的Object數(shù)組。它可以使用查詢(xún)來(lái)改善性能,提高應(yīng)用性能,幫助用戶(hù)更好地使用大型,復(fù)雜的數(shù)據(jù)集。MongoDB的索引和查詢(xún)語(yǔ)句可以簡(jiǎn)化復(fù)雜的查詢(xún),從而提高數(shù)據(jù)庫(kù)的處理速度。由于MongoDB允許多個(gè)數(shù)據(jù)庫(kù)共享相似字段,用戶(hù)可以使用動(dòng)態(tài)查詢(xún)來(lái)快速檢索數(shù)據(jù),而無(wú)需擔(dān)心查詢(xún)效率和性能問(wèn)題,也有助于應(yīng)用程序的擴(kuò)展。
網(wǎng)友評(píng)論